Yellow Submarine is one of three paintings that were musically inspired by Beatles songs from the 60's. They are part of the Flower Child Collection. Uplifting, fun and awesomely colorful these paintings will bring great positive feeling from the era of peace and love.

Everything originates in the abstract. The world of abstract is the world of ideas. One comes to find that all science and all art share two common elements: conceptualization and experimentation. Pierre Soulages, the highly regarded French contemporary artist states that when one encounters a painting face to face an immersive, deep feeling, can occur - an “emotional shock and all that it triggers, the mental dynamics take over…” I subscribe to Soulages view. Whether from the size or scale of the painting, the dominance or interplay of the forms or colors, the technique, or the execution and the feeling it evokes, I seek that psychological, emotional encounter with the viewer. I favor abstract work, as I like the freedom of expression it affords. One thing that I'm always reminded of when facing a blank canvas - the possibilities are infinite. That vastness means that everything is possible. But a painting doesn’t demand everything. It demands the artist be present and summon forth his energy, feelings, capabilities, imagination, experience, and vision to create that, which has hitherto been unknown. From deliberate intentions to chance occurrences my paintings embody both. My current abstracts are imbued with power, energy, fluidity, and spontaneity. I try to capture those forces onto the canvas through my personal objectives for each painting and of course through my styles and techniques. Because the size of a painting can have an enormous impact on the emotional and psychological state of the viewer, I built my studio to accommodate the creation of very large paintings. A significant amount of my oeuvre is comprised of large paintings.
